NCT ID: NCT00003193 Completed - Clinical trials for Head and Neck Cancer

Paclitaxel and Radiation Therapy Plus Chemoprotection With Amifostine in Treating Patients With Stage III or Stage IV Head and Neck Cancer

Start date: January 1998
Phase: Phase 1/Phase 2
Study type: Interventional

RATIONALE: Drugs used in chemotherapy use different ways to stop cancer cells from dividing so they stop growing or die. Radiation therapy uses high-energy x-rays to damage tumor cells. Chemoprotective drugs, such as amifostine, may protect normal cells from the side effects of chemotherapy. PURPOSE: Phase I/II trial to study the effectiveness of paclitaxel and radiation therapy plus chemoprotection with amifostine in treating patients with stage III or stage IV head and neck cancer.

NCT ID: NCT00003139 Completed - Clinical trials for Head and Neck Cancer

Pilocarpine in Preventing Mucositis and Dry Mouth in Patients Receiving Radiation Therapy for Head and Neck Cancer

Start date: March 1998
Phase: Phase 3
Study type: Interventional

RATIONALE: Radiation therapy uses high-energy x-rays to damage tumor cells. Drugs such as pilocarpine may protect normal cells from the side effects of radiation therapy. It is not yet known if pilocarpine may be effective in preventing mucositis and dry mouth in patients receiving radiation therapy for head and neck cancer. PURPOSE: Randomized, double-blinded, phase III trial to study the effectiveness of pilocarpine in preventing mucositis and dry mouth in patients receiving radiation therapy for head and neck cancer.
